I'd like to suggest we help that along by no longer using the term 'voice-seeker' that those cheese-heads coined. Are those in need of a plumber called 'pipe wrench-seekers?' We don't hire a tool; we hire a person who possesses a tool and who has both the experience and the ability to use the tool correctly for the job at hand. Only the inexperienced clientele of V123 - those who've never before hired a person to professionally read scripts - are seeking voices. Those who do know the difference and who choose to hire qualified professionals for the right reasons are called 'clients.' I think the term 'voice-seeker' connotes almost a nursery school level of knowledge and/or understanding of our industry. I mean, come on, what real talent or casting agent asks for a written proposal with audition submissions? In 30 years, I've never been asked for one.

I just stay low-profile with P2P. Left VEE Eins Zwei Drei a few years ago, don't miss it at all. Have a few good demos on voices.com, and the "clients" come to me. At least two gigs a month with no auditioning. Well worth the "subscription". I audition every now and then for straight corporate stuff with a pretty good booking rate. There's no point in auditioning for the commercial stuff with P2P because either the rates are too low or the producers/directors have no idea what they're doing, OR all 3000 plus "talents" are going to audition for it.

Yeppers, they're at it again. An interesting kick to this is that they seem to post only on CL "jobs" areas that cost a fee to post, IMO to discourage people like me from posting a Re: that will most likely be flagged off by the post police. Infuriating. Again, the "job" is only there IF you join V123, and then you have to AUDITION for it. Jobs are supposed to be available from the listing, and anyway this is a GIG not a JOB.
